PANews reported on October 29th that 3Jane, an unsecured lending protocol, announced its mainnet launch is expected in early November. Funding to USD3 and sUSD3 will be permissionless, with an initial cap of approximately $50 million. Initially, participation will be limited to US residents with total assets exceeding $150,000. Once fully launched, 3Jane will cover over 50 broad crypto-native asset classes, encompassing over 10,000 DeFi protocols, representing a total value exceeding $250 billion in decentralized finance and crypto assets.
